分布式事务,原来还可以这么玩...
一定要看到最后,文末有福利
免费送书,送左神算法
对于分布式事务,相信很多人都了解,为什么会有分布式事务?无论是数据量导致的分库,还是现在微服务盛行的场景都是它出现的原因。
身为后端工程师,你对这类招聘要求肯定不陌生:
熟悉分布式系统的设计和应用;熟悉分布式、缓存、消息、搜索等机制;能对分布式常用技术进行合理应用、解决问题等等。
很多大厂在招聘架构师或高级工程师时,都会要求候选人熟悉分布式协议与算法。
面试官不仅会考察其原理和运行机制,还有面试者对这类问题在架构设计层面的理解,以及具体场景下的应用。
不论是基于工作需要,还是想寻求长期职业发展、提升职场竞争力,分布式算法作为分布式系统的核心,都是你在这个时代应该掌握的基本功。
为了帮你彻底拿下分布式技术,理解其中最核心和最为精妙的内容,我给你推荐一门课程《亿级电商秒杀系统:分布式事务全套解决方案》。
将自己支撑海量互联网服务中的分布式算法实战心得全部分享给你,让你真正拿下这场攻坚战。
再具体一点说,就是能在工作中根据场景特点,灵活地设计架构和运用分布式算法,开发出适合该场景的分布式系统,对架构设计的理解更上一层楼。
🎁限时免费🎁
前100名 0元 解锁课程
抓紧扫码报名 仅限前100名
现在添加小姐姐还能五选一
实体资料直接包邮到家!
课程目录
第一天:JUC技术核心AQS同步队列设计与实现
1、Java并发包JUC结构体系
2、ReentrantLock背后的哲学
3、小白都能听得懂的:AQS设计与思考
4、小白都能听得懂的:AQS实现与优化
5、独家详解:AQS核心代码逐行分解
6、独家解密:AQS虚假唤醒问题?Doug Lea Bug还是故意为之!
第二天:微服务SpringCloud Alibaba高并发实战
1、抗住淘宝双十一的三大利器:Sentinel、Nacos、RocketMQ
2、Alibaba Sentinel在淘宝双十一洪峰时限流底层实现原理
3、Alibaba Sentinel对比 Netflix Hystrix区别与优势
4、微服务生态体系SpringCloud Netflix/Alibaba
5、Nacos 与 Apollo 、SpringCloud Config技术选型
6、SpringCloud+ Skywalking微服务全链路压测与监控预警
7、基于云原生Sentinel百万并发限流压测
8、Nginx+mysql方案 单机压测对比
9、SpringBoot + Mysql 方案 单机压测对比
10、SpringBoot + redis 方案 单机压测对比
11、Nginx+静态缓存方案 单机压测对比
12、Nginx+redis方案 单机压测对比
第三天:亿级电商秒杀系统数据库调优终极方案
1、一节课教你看懂mysql的执行计划
2、mysql索引的实现原理和数据结构
3、mysql索引设计的技巧
4、mysql聚簇索引和非聚簇索引的区别
5、mysql索引的终极调优方案
6、mysql分布式集群的设计原则
7、mysql如何实现高效的读写分离和分库分表
第四天:亿级电商秒杀系统:分布式事务全套解决方案
1、分布式场景系统中数据一致性问题如何解决
2、分布式事务的解决思路分析。
3、两阶段提交协议、三阶段提交协议。
4、TCC(Try Confirm Cancel)解决方案。
5、LCN(Lock Confirm Notify)解决方案。
6、阿里巴巴分布式事务框架:Seata实际落地方案。
7、消息队列+本地事件表+定时任务方案。
8、可靠消息服务方案。
9、最大努力通知方案。
第五天:Java高性能无锁并发安全队列设计与实现